ApiCache class
接口数据缓存
Constructors
- ApiCache()
-
factory
Properties
- hashCode → int
-
The hash code for this object.
no setterinherited
- isEmpty → bool
-
no setterinherited
- isInitialize ↔ bool
-
getter/setter pairinherited
- isNotEmpty → bool
-
no setterinherited
- isOpen → bool
-
no setterinherited
- keys → Iterable
-
no setterinherited
- lazy → bool
-
no setterinherited
- name → String
-
no setterinherited
- path → String?
-
no setterinherited
- runtimeType → Type
-
A representation of the runtime type of the object.
no setterinherited
- values → List
-
all values
no setterinherited
Methods
-
add<
T> (T value) → Future< int> -
Saves the
value
with an auto-increment key.inherited -
addAll<
T> (Iterable< T> values) → Future<Iterable< int> > -
Saves all the
values
with auto-increment keys.inherited -
box<
E> () → Box< E> -
inherited
-
clear(
) → Future< int> -
clear
inherited
-
close(
) → Future< void> -
inherited
-
compact(
) → Future< void> -
inherited
-
containsKey(
dynamic key) → bool -
contains Key
inherited
-
deleteAll(
Iterable keys) → Future< void> -
deleteAll
inherited
-
get(
dynamic key) → dynamic -
get dynamic
inherited
-
getAt(
int index) → dynamic -
getAt
inherited
-
getBool(
dynamic key) → bool? -
get bool
inherited
-
getDecodeList(
dynamic key) → List? -
get list and decode 常用于 list 嵌套 map
inherited
-
getDecodeMap(
dynamic key) → Map< String, dynamic> ? -
get map and decode 常用于多层map嵌套
inherited
-
getDouble(
dynamic key) → double? -
get double
inherited
-
getInt(
dynamic key) → int? -
get int
inherited
-
getMap(
dynamic key) → Map? -
get map
inherited
-
getObject<
T> (dynamic key) → T? -
get objet
inherited
-
getString(
dynamic key) → String? -
get string
inherited
-
getStringList(
dynamic key) → List< String> -
get string list
inherited
-
init(
) → Future< bool> -
initialize(
String name, {String? subDir, bool lazy = false}) → Future< void> -
inherited
-
lazyBox<
E> () → LazyBox< E> -
inherited
-
noSuchMethod(
Invocation invocation) → dynamic -
Invoked when a nonexistent method or property is accessed.
inherited
-
openBox(
) → Future< Box> -
inherited
-
openLazyBox(
) → Future< LazyBox> -
inherited
-
put(
dynamic key, dynamic value) → Future< void> -
inherited
-
putAll(
Map entries) → Future< void> -
inherited
-
putAt(
int index, dynamic value) → Future< void> -
inherited
-
remove(
dynamic key) → Future< bool> -
remove
inherited
-
setBool(
dynamic key, bool value) → Future< bool> -
set bool
inherited
-
setDouble(
dynamic key, double value) → Future< bool> -
set double
inherited
-
setEncodeList(
dynamic key, List value) → Future< bool> -
set list and encode 常用于 list 嵌套 map
inherited
-
setEncodeMap(
dynamic key, Map< String, dynamic> value) → Future<bool> -
set map and encode 常用于多层map嵌套
inherited
-
setInt(
dynamic key, int value) → Future< bool> -
set int
inherited
-
setMap(
dynamic key, Map value) → Future< bool> -
set map
inherited
-
setObject<
T> (dynamic key, T value) → Future< bool> -
set object
inherited
-
setString(
dynamic key, String value) → Future< bool> -
set string
inherited
-
setStringList(
dynamic key, List< String> value) → Future<bool> -
set string list
inherited
-
toString(
) → String -
A string representation of this object.
inherited
-
valuesBetween(
{dynamic startKey, dynamic endKey}) → List -
startKey - endKey
inherited
Operators
-
operator ==(
Object other) → bool -
The equality operator.
inherited